Short Presentation

Kevin Rose is an American internet entrepreneur, recognized for his contributions to the tech industry through various startups and media ventures.

Early Life

Kevin Rose was born on February 21, 1977, in Redding, California. He grew up in Las Vegas, Nevada, and later attended the University of Nevada, Las Vegas, where he studied computer science.

Personal Life

Kevin Rose is married to Darya Pino Rose, a food writer and neuroscientist. The couple shares a passion for healthy living and technology.

Professional Life

Kevin Rose is best known for founding Digg, a social news website. He has also been involved with other startups, including Revision3, Pownce, and Milk. Rose has held positions at Google Ventures and True Ventures, contributing significantly to the tech startup ecosystem.

What Are Kevin Rose's Notable Achievements?

Kevin Rose's notable achievements include founding Digg, which was a pioneer in social news aggregation. He has also been an influential venture capitalist, investing in companies like Twitter, Facebook, and Square.

What Scandals Has Kevin Rose Been Involved In?

Kevin Rose faced controversy in 2010 when Digg users revolted against changes in the site's algorithm and design, which led to a significant drop in user engagement and traffic.

What Creations Is Kevin Rose Known For?

Kevin Rose is known for creating Digg, Revision3, and the mobile app development company Milk. These ventures have had a lasting impact on the digital landscape.
